Identify the angle measures of PQRS.

The opposite angles of an inscribe quadrilateral are supplementary.

angle P + angle R = 180
6x + 7 + 12x + 11 = 180
18x + 18 = 180
18x = 162
x = 9

Now we will substitute in the value of x to find angle P and R.

angle P = 6(9)+7 = 61
angle R = 12(9)+11 = 119

Now we will find the value of y.

angle Q + angle S = 180
10y + 7 + 3(3y + 7) = 180
10y + 7 + 9y + 21 = 180
19y + 28 = 180
19y = 152
y = 8

Now substitute in the value of y to find angle Q and S.

angle Q = 10(8)+7 = 87
angle S = 3(3*8+7) = 93

There are 48 calories of energy in 40g of rice. How many calories are in 160 g of rice?
Rashid [163]
160 grams of rice is four times larger than the given 40 g. 
<span>So the number of Calories must be 4 times larger too. </span>

<span>48 x 4 = 192 Calories in 160 g of rice</span>
